A newbie question: I just got a M-Audio 410 Firewire interface that I use for high-quality voice recordings. I already had a Chaintech AV-710 soundcard that I use as my output sound device. Now that I bought the M-Audio interface, I wonder if I should also use it as my soundcard, or if I should stick to the AV-710 for audio output and use the M-audio 410 for high-quality input. Which one is better for audio output?

The AK4355 DAC on the firewire has better on-paper specs than the Wolfson on the AV710, but it's really marginal. I would imagine that the firewire offers it's DAC and amplifiers cleaner power (because it's not in a PC case), so it's SNR is likely to be better.

I would recommend a test with RMAA to see which is better.
